## Ticket: Signature check failing on Heraldbot deploys

Heraldbot, our chat bot that posts deploy status to the team channel, has been rejecting release announcements since Tuesday with a signature mismatch. Root cause: the verification step still references the key retired during last week's rotation, so every signed status payload fails validation. New team members hitting this locally should update their verifier config to the current signing key, which is.

deploy key for kagup-bawig: bky9_ZMq28eTw9

**Handover — Mail Room Move, Dornley Building**

New starters: mail room has moved. It's no longer on Ground; it's now Basement 1, next to the print hub. Outgoing post cut-off is 16:00 sharp. Parcels over 10kg go to the dock, not the mail room. Franking machine moved with it; toner stock is in the left cabinet. Sorting shelves are labelled by team — keep them that way. The basement door stays locked out of hours; door code below:

turnstile pass: bdg-SVX-1

# Service Accounts: String Extraction

The `extract-i18n` script pulls translatable strings from all Bramblewick repos and pushes them to the Glossa service. It runs under the `i18n-extractor` service account. Do not run it under your personal account; Glossa rate-limits individual users aggressively. The account has write access to the staging catalog only. Set the token in your shell before invoking the script. The current staging token is below.

API key for kahap-kafog: zpat15_6qzxZ7YR8aDwjmp